Five-Point Inspection: Volkswagen Passat HyMotion Research Vehicle
The specs:
Those four-tanks of hydrogen along with that 134-hp electric motor means that the Passat HyMotion research vehicle has a cruising range of 310 miles. That’s better than the other hydrogen powered cars available in the US. Consider the competition: the newly announced Toyota Mirai can travel 300 miles before hitting empty, while the Hyundai Tucson FCEV can travel a total 265 miles. This Passat is literally miles ahead of them!
But when it comes to speed the Passat HyMotion falls short. It takes 10 seconds to hit highway speeds, which is a bit on the slow side for a mid-size sedan. While it’s slow on the road, this hydrogen car is quick to get going again. A refill of the hydrogen tanks can be done at a station much like a gas powered car where it takes about five minutes to top off.
